Accounting Clerk

The Accounting Clerk is responsible for a variety of accounting tasks, including Accounts Payable, and provides clerical support to the Accounting Team.
All duties are to be performed in accordance with departmental policies, practices, as well as DeSimone Gaming policies and procedures.

Match invoices with receivers, purchase orders and requisitions.
Code invoices to proper general ledger accounts.
Assist with vendor inquiries, answering phone calls/e-mails and liaising with appropriate departments.
Maintain required Accounts Payable documents and record when necessary.
Set up and maintain vendor accounts while ensuring compliance with company policies and procedures.
Research and reconcile monthly vendor statements.
Maintain records and or files.
Ability to maintain confidentiality of sensitive information.
Assist in month end close by ensuring all invoices are processed and posted to correct month.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
